Well, it’s here! The initial “big push” Summer Game Fest stream just ended. Here’s a big old Summer Game Fest 2022 recap: emphasis on old.

Vibe check? I was heavily reminded of the low key nature of the PC Gaming Show throughout: where it was hard to tell what was actually a reveal and what had been shown weeks or months ago. There were lots of ads and a few “exclusives/world firsts” that were basically modified existing trailers. The Rock stopped by to plug his energy drink (twice) and showed off a trailer for his new movie, Black Adam. The “one more thing” final announcement was The Last of Us remake, which wouldn’t have even hit that hard if it wasn’t leaked.

At the end of the stream Geoff noted that Summer Game Fest will return as an “in person and digital event” in 2023. Hey, what a coincidence: the ESA just said E3 is allegedly doing the same! 2023 is going to be another disjointed free-for-all, isn’t it?
